摘要
This paper is concerned with the distributed consensus tracking problem of uncertain multiagent systems with directed communication topology and a single high-dimensional leader. Compared with existing related works, the dynamics of each follower in the present framework are subject to unmodeled dynamics and unknown external disturbances, which is more practical in various applications. Furthermore, the dimensions of leader's dynamics may be different with those of the followers' dynamics. Under the mild assumption that each follower can directly or indirectly sense the output information of the leader, a distributed robust adaptive neural network controller together with a local observer are designed to each follower to ensure that the states of each follower ultimately synchronize to the leader's output with bounded residual errors under a fixed topology. By appropriately constructing some multiple Lyapunov functions, the derived results are further extended to consensus tracking with switching directed communication topologies. The effectiveness of the analytical results is demonstrated via numerical simulations.
